Laconia-M. Louise Beaudoin, 98, of 406 Court Street, formerly of 88 Summer Street died Monday afternoon, November 7, 2005 at St. Francis Health Care Center in Laconia.
Louise was the daughter of the late Louis A. and Adelia (Frechette) Boulanger. She was born in Disraeli, Quebec, Canada on December 18, 1906 and had been a here since 1924.
Louise was an 80 year communicant of Sacred Heart Church in Laconia, and a member of the Ladies of Sacred Heart. She was also a member of the l’Association Canado Americaine.
Louise was an accomplished seamstress, and worked for several years at Henry’s Dry Cleaner’s doing alterations, as well as many ladies dress shops here in Laconia. Louise truly enjoyed her garden with her husband, and had a great love for flowers.
Louise was predeceased by her husband Edgar J. Beaudoin in 1982, and by a brother, Archelas Boulanger in 1989.
Louise is survived by two nephews, Robert Boulanger and his wife Anne of Bristol, NH, and Roger Boulanger of Venice, FL. Two nieces, Marie A. Gauthier of Tilton, NH, and Beatrice Haskall of Lowell, MA. She is also survived by many grand nieces, and grand nephews, as well as many great grand nieces and great grand nephews.
